We used different Ghanaian Adinkra Symbols for the Christmas Cards. Here you can have a look at the meanings:
DENKYEM
Symbol of Adaptability

AKOMANTOASO

NAME BIRIBI WƆ SORO
Symbol of Hope

NKƆNSƆNKƆNSƆN
Symbol of Unity & Human Relations

ESENE TEKREMA

AKOKƆNAN
Symbol of Mercy & Nurturing
AKOMA
Symbol of Patience & Tolerance
